A Nanodrop 1000 Spectrophotometer is a lab instrument that quantifies and analyzes the purity of nucleic acids (DNA, RNA) and proteins using just 1-2 microliters of sample. It uses a unique microvolume measurement system, relying on the surface tension of the liquid sample to hold it between two pedestals, eliminating the need for cuvettes.
